What is your standard return window?
We offer a 30-day satisfaction guarantee on most items. The 30-day period begins on the date the item is delivered to your shipping address. If you are not satisfied, you may return the item for a full refund (minus shipping costs), subject to the conditions below.
How do I start a return?
All returns must be pre-authorized. To start a return:
- Contact us via email or phone within the 30-day window and request a Return Merchandise Authorization (RMA) number.
- Once you receive your RMA number, securely pack the item, ensuring it is in its original box with all original packaging materials, accessories, and documentation.
- Clearly write the RMA number on the outside of the box. Ship the item back to LBS.
- Please Note: The customer is responsible for all return shipping costs and insurance.
Are there any items that cannot be returned?
Yes. The following items are considered final sale and cannot be returned unless demonstrably defective upon arrival:
- Instrument strings, picks, clothing, and cleaning products (if opened).
- Software, sound libraries, and digital downloads.
- Custom orders or instruments modified at the customer's request.
- Layaway or clearance items.
Will I be charged a restocking fee?
We carefully inspect every instrument before it ships. To ensure the process is fair, restocking fees may apply if the item is returned in less-than-perfect condition:
- Items in Original, Unopened Condition: No restocking fee. You receive a full refund of the product price.
- Items Opened, Used, or Missing Packaging: A 15% restocking fee will be applied. This covers inspection, cleaning, re-boxing, and preparing the item for resale.
Items Damaged or Showing Significant Wear: We reserve the right to refuse the return or apply a higher fee (up to 30%) based on the severity of the damage.
